A tennis ball is thrown from a 25 m tall building with a zero initial velocity. At the same moment, another ball is thrown from

the ground vertically upward with an initial velocity of 17 m/s. At which height will the two balls meet?

Answer:

The two balls meet in 1.47 sec.

Explanation:

Given that,

Height = 25 m

Initial velocity of ball= 0

Initial velocity of another ball = 17 m/s

We need to calculate the ball

Using equation of motion

s=ut+\dfrac{1}{2}gt^2+h

Where, u = initial velocity

h = height

g = acceleration due to gravity

Put the value in the equation

For first ball

s_{1}=0-\dfrac{1}{2}gt^2+25....(I)

For second ball

s_{2}=17t-\dfrac{1}{2}gt^2+0....(II)

From equation (I) and (II)

-\dfrac{1}{2}gt^2+25=17t-\dfrac{1}{2}gt^2+0

t=\dfrac{25}{17}

t=1.47\ sec

Hence, The two balls meet in 1.47 sec.
